To calculate Martin's straight time pay over a 4-week period, we need to find out the total amount he earns per week and then multiply it by 4.

First, let's find out how much Martin earns in a week:
Martin works 32 hours a week for $7.50 an hour, so his weekly earnings can be calculated as:
32 hours * $7.50/hour = $<<32*7.50=240>>240

Now, to find his straight time pay over a 4-week period, we need to multiply his weekly earnings by 4:
$240/week * 4 weeks = $<<240*4=960>>960

Therefore, Martin's straight time pay over a 4-week period is $960.
